A Comprehensive Guide to Rolling Paper Sizes

Rolling papers come in a variety of sizes. For those who are new to smoking with rolling papers, it can be overwhelming to choose one with so many options available. That's why we've created this comprehensive guide to rolling paper sizes, which aims to help you make an informed decision on which rolling paper size to choose for your smoking needs.


Why Does the Rolling Paper Size Matter?


The size of your rolling paper can impact the amount of herb you use, the strength of your joint, and even how easy it is to roll. Different sizes can influence your smoking experience and make a difference in your budget by choosing the right size to maximize the use of your herb thoughtfully.


Factors to Consider when Choosing Rolling Paper Size


Here are some factors you may want to consider when deciding on rolling paper sizes:


The amount of cannabis or tobacco you want to smoke at a time


One basic consideration when deciding the size of your rolling paper is how much cannabis or tobacco you generally want to smoke during each session. If you're a light smoker, a smaller rolling paper size might be suitable for you. On the other hand, if you are a heavy smoker, larger-sized rolling papers may be better for you.


Rolling skills


If you're a beginner, you might prefer rolling with a larger rolling paper since it can be easier to work with compared to tiny-sized papers. However, if you are more experienced in rolling, you can experiment with smaller sizes to customize your smoking experience.


Portability


Are you always on the go? If so, a smaller size rolling paper might be preferable as it is more convenient to carry around. Larger sizes can be more difficult to store in your pocket or bag.


Personal Perception


Overall, personal preference and perception play a significant role in the size of paper that you ultimately choose. Try to experiment with different sizes to see which paper suits your preferences the best.


Common Rolling Paper Sizes


Rolling papers come in a variety of sizes, but here are some of the most commonly used (sizes may varyu slighltly depending on the manufacturer):


Single Wide (68mm x 34mm)


Single Wide papers, also known as 1 1/4, are the most popular rolling paper size. They are relatively small but still provide enough space to hold a decent quantity of herb. They are ideal for beginners, or those who want to keep their joints compact.


1 1/2 Wide (78mm x 60mm)


1 1/2 Wide papers are an excellent middle ground between smaller and larger-sized rolling papers. They offer more rolling space than Single Wide but are still small enough to be portable.


Double Wide (78mm x 88mm)


Double Wide papers offer plenty of space to roll the biggest joints possible. They are ideal for those who prefer a long-lasting smoking session. Double rolling papers are not very popular because many users feel that they end up using more paper than necessary.


King Size (110mm x 54mm)


King size papers are perfect for sharing around with other smokers, and they hold a lot of herb. They are more challenging to roll than smaller papers and are not suitable for beginners or those who have difficulty hand-rolling.


Foot-Longs (300mm x 42mm)


The papers are difficult to roll by oneself and not very popular because of their length of one foot or 300mm, as implied by their name.

Rolling Paper Materials

Rolling papers can also be made from a variety of materials. Here are some commonly used materials:


Hemp

Hemp is a popular material used in rolling papers. It is an eco-friendly option that is relatively easy to find, and it burns slowly and smoothly.


Rice

Rice paper is a popular choice among smokers because it is thin, but strong. It produces a clean taste and minimum ash after combustion.


Wood pulp

Wood pulp rolling papers are commonly found in convenience stores and gas stations. They are similar in texture to cigarette paper and are generally thinner than other papers.


Flax

Flax paper is a sustainable choice that offers a slow, even burn, minimal ash, and a mild taste. It is a little bit thicker than hemp or rice papers.
